Al Ain captain, Bandar Al Ahababi, said, “We are ready to face Al Fayha, Saudi Arabia, and we are well aware that our task will not be easy, particularly as every team is aiming to qualify for the next stage of the AFC Champions League. However, we deal with each match individually and ask Allah for success and hope to deliver the performance that aligns with our ambitions as players and pleases Ainawi fans”.

Replying to a question about the pressures facing the team in the matches, he said, “Naturally, our team experiences and coexists with the pressure of the matches as we compete in multiple competitions, both locally and regionally. However, we are professional players, and Al Ain has a high-level coaching staff and a medical team capable of helping players recover properly. We are playing tomorrow’s match at our stadium and amidst our fans, and we look forward to achieving the positive result that will please Al Ain fans”.

Regarding the current edition of the AFC Champions League coinciding with the 20th anniversary of Al Ain’s achievement of the continental title in 2003, Bandar said, “It was a great honor for Al Ain to win the title at that time and all our fans will never forget those memorable days in the club’s history. We pledge to the fans that we will do our best to regain that title, and nothing will stand in our way, whether our generation or the next one”.
